ATFV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review
3 of the 6,517 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Alger 35 ETF (ATFV)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$7.78M — down 22% from $9.94M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in ATFV was balanced in Q4 2021: 1 fund opened new positions, 1 closed out, 0 added to existing stakes and 1 trimmed.
The largest seller was Castle Rock Wealth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.93M sold.
